This is my first video! It shows how to make a Polaroid emulsion lift print using Polaroid SX-70 film. I used following equipment during this video:
- A Polaroid print shot on SX-70 TZ Artistic film
- A sharp craft knife and cutting mat
- Two trays for water
- A kettle for heating water (I use a Bosch Styline TWK8633GB because it lets you heat water to specific temperatures)
- The Impossible Lift It! Brush Set (not really necessary, but you will need something to manipulate the Polaroid print in water to hot for your fingers!)
- Some Impossible Smooth White Paper (most thick, good quality water colour paper will work).
The process is a bit fiddly, but it’s not really difficult, so go it a go! Here is the final print:
